6.3.2
Audio
The unit accepts audio signals through the Audio interface on the bottom panel. This is a
Lemo OB 5-way jack, sockets, marked AUDIO.
Your CA0579 Audio cable assembly fits in here.
This cable has two XLR 3-way plugs where you can connect your audio left and right source.
Alternatively embedded digital audio can be extracted from SDI or HDMI sources.
6.3.3
Data
The unit accepts data signals through the Data interface on the bottom panel. This is a
Lemo OB 4-way jack, sockets, marked DATA.
Your CA0340 Data cable assembly fits in here.
This cable has a D-Type 9-way plug where you can connect your data source.
6.3.4
IP
The SOLH264TX does not carry IP signals.
6.4
Control – SOLH264TX
Describes connecting systems designed mainly for controlling and configuring the radio units.
This could be Serial Control Data (RS232 or RS485) or IP.
6.4.1
RS232 Control
The SOLH264TX uses Serial Control Data (over USB) to communicate with a Personal
Computer for programming.
The unit accepts Control signals through the Ctrl interface on the left panel. This is a
Lemo OB 6-way jack, sockets, marked CTRL.
Your CA0343 Ctrl cable assembly fits in here.
This cable has a USB 4-way plug where you can connect your Personal Computer.
6.4.2
IP Control
The SOLH264TX does not use IP control.
